Ddmashen
Ddmashen is a village in the Sevan Municipality of the Gegharkunik Province of Armenia. Ddmashen has about 2,630 residents and an elevation of 1,796 metres.| Tap on a place to explore it |

St. Thaddeus Church
Church
Photo: Hayk Tairyan, CC BY-SA 3.0.
St. Thaddeus the Apostle Church of Ddmashen is a 7th-century Armenian church located within the village of Ddmashen in the Gegharkunik Province of Armenia.

Tsaghkunk
Village
Photo: Armenak Margarian,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Tsaghkunk is a village in the Sevan Municipality of the Gegharkunik Province of Armenia. It is situated at the right bank of the Hrazdan River, 40 km northwest from the capital city of the Kotayk Province, Hrazdan, 60 km from Yerevan and 7 km northwest of Sevan, Armenia. Tsaghkunk is situated 5 km east of Ddmashen.
